The Auburn City Council unanimously passed a resolution Thursday asking Gov. Andrew Cuomo to extend New York’s fracking ban to a new “loophole” method already permitted for use in Tioga County.
In 2015, Cuomo directed the state Department of Environmental Conservation to ban hydraulic fracturing, also known as fracking, which is a method to extract natural gas and oil from underground by injecting fluids, typically water and a chemical mixture, at high pressure.
